Description
Welcome To This Newly Renovated Spacious Colonial House in the Heart of Oakland Gardens/Bayside. This Gem Offers 4 Bedrooms and 3.5 Baths. Lot size 34.42 x 100. R4 Zoning(Possible for 2 family conversion. Please consult with the architect). The house has been 90% renovated in the year of 2017-2018. Includes New Electrical Wires/Panels, New Windows, Lightings, Hardwood Floors, Kitchen, Bathrooms, New Main Sewer Pipe, 7 Ductless/Split Unit HEATING/COOLING and 4 Separate Baseball Heating ZONE. Separate Side Entrance Leads To The Full Finished Basement. It Features Family Room And Laundry Room, Utility Room. Full Finished High Ceiling Attic, Currently Use As Office Area. Single Detached Garage With Private 4-5 Car Driveway. Conveniently located near Alley Pond Park, Buses:Q27, Q30, Q31, Q88, QM5 & QM35 to Midtown & QM8 to Downtown. Shops, Restaurants.
